My little Scotty

I wanted to say a few words about my life, short as it was, with a beautiful dog named Scotty. He was abused and had a hard life but was rescued and cared for by Pet Protectors. I really missed having a dog and decided I wanted to adopt a dog that really needed a good home. I found Scotty on the internet and fell in love with him as soon as I saw that beautiful face. I was very saddened by his story and really wanted to help him live out his life with love, kindness and happiness never ever again having to suffer in any way. 

Scotty did have some trust issues and health problems but I never gave up on him.

And after a while he bonded with me and my husband, especially me. Unfortunately we didn’t have a long time with Scotty; he was older and had become sick. But I will never ever forget him or the love he gave us and how much he added to our lives. During this short time we had he was very happy with us and enjoyed his life with all the hugs and kisses and treats he would get every day. He loved being outside and going for walks.He enjoyed every minute with us, so although it was short there was a lot of love and joy squeezed into each and every day. I love and miss him very, very much and would give anything just to hold him again. It is very hard to lose a pet, but I know that we gave him a loving home and a chance to have a good life which he so much deserved, which all pets deserve. So I hope and pray that when someone may see a pet for adoption that may be older or have health issues that they will not just bypass them but that they will give them a chance for a good home because in the end you will have given a beautiful animal the life he should have had right from the start. It is so much worth the love you get in return.

 Julie
